Product Description:
Chadwick Boseman stars as James Brown in this biopic from Universal Studios and director Tate Taylor (THE HELP). From a childhood spent in poverty to his emergence as the Godfather of Soul, Brown's incredible life story is one of talent, determination, and perseverance. Brian Grazer, Mick Jagger, Victoria Pearman, and Erica Huggins produce a film co-penned in part by Jez and John-Henry Butterworth (FAIR GAME).
